The SPE uses a switchmode PSU, so voltage switching is simpler to provide

A current draw higher in lower power ( current value 25 -30 amps seems 
to be the most efficient range),

using lower voltage. So controlling the voltage keeps the current draw 
higher in the efficient range,

is my take on it. I have the SPE 1.5KFA here as you know. The biggest 
threat to the LDMOS if temperature is managed,

is sudden changes in load impedance , short or open antenna line. 
However at low voltage the survival rate is vastly improved.

Running  a new antenna is low power profile is a good start to test the 
antenna integrity, before higher power is applied.

I have replaced one LDMOS myself, a good experience using a stove 
hotplate to sweat the old LDMOS off and on with the new.

> The 51.9% efficiency appears to be worst case at 1500W output.
>
> The efficiency of the KPA1500 (Pout / Pin) varies from amplifier to
> amplifier and from band to band.
>
> The same may be true of the RF-Kit B26, but I have no way to measure one.
> If someone on this list does have one, please post numbers.
>
> I just measured the efficiency of two KPA1500s at 1500W out on the six main
> contest bands, and here is the result.
>
> *Band*       *KPA1500 A*        *KPA1500 B*
> 160m          52%              59%
>   80m          60               60
>   40m          50               54
>   20m          60               62
>   15m          61               51
>   10m          66               67
